Samsung Galaxy C5 is just a bit better than the Sony Xperia Z2a, getting a overall score of 76.4 against 73. Both devices in this comparison review have Android OS (operating system), but Samsung Galaxy C5 has newer 6.0 Marshmallow version while Sony Xperia Z2a has Android 4.4.2 version. Samsung Galaxy C5's design is extremely thinner and lighter than Sony Xperia Z2a.
Xperia Z2a features a brighter screen than Galaxy C5, because although it has a quite smaller display, and they both have exactly the same 1920 x 1080 pixels resolution, the Xperia Z2a also counts with a just a bit better pixel density. The Galaxy C5 counts with a way bigger storage to install applications and games than Sony Xperia Z2a, and although they both have an external memory slot that admits up to 128 GB, the Galaxy C5 also has 64 GB internal storage capacity.
Sony Xperia Z2a counts with just a bit better performance than Galaxy C5, because although it has a lower number of cores and 1 GB less RAM memory, it also counts with a graphics co-processor. Xperia Z2a features a bit longer battery life than Galaxy C5, because it has a 3000mAh battery size. Xperia Z2a counts with just a bit better camera than Galaxy C5, because it has a way better 3840x2160 (4K) video definition and a back facing camera with a lot higher 20.7 mega pixels resolution.
